[deleted by user] by [deleted] in immigration

[–]kiwi38rd 12 points13 points  (0 children)

214b means visa officer suspects she has immigrant intent. Based on the fact that she stayed almost the full length of 3 months on ESTA, and that she didn't really have a job in Norway to tie her to her home country, it's almost standard procedure to deny the visa. This denial also puts future ESTA applications in jeopardy as she would have to disclose it and that usually leads to straight denials as well.

Trying after 1 month with no material change in her employment situation is a terrible idea - she'd almost be guaranteed to get a second straight denial.

Find a job and try again for a B2 in at least a year. Maybe 2 and show substantial tie to Norway to overcome the perceived immigrant intent.

Winring0 - guide to a solution? by bEar22_24 in gpdwin

[–]kiwi38rd 4 points5 points  (0 children)

​Open the Windows Security app and click on Virus & threat protection (the shield icon).

​Under the "Virus & threat protection settings" section, click the blue link that says Manage settings.

​Scroll down to the bottom to find Exclusions. ​Click Add or remove exclusions.

​Click the big "+ Add an exclusion" button. ​ ​To be safe and save time, select "Folder" and choose the entire folder where your tool is installed.

​For MotionAssistant: usually C:\Program Files\MotionAssistant (or wherever you unzipped it).

​For Handheld Companion: C:\Program Files\Handheld Companion. ​ If Windows is being extra stubborn and still blocking it, click "+ Add an exclusion" again, select "Process", and type exactly: WinRing0.sys

​(Note: You might need to reinstall or unzip the tool after adding the exclusion, because Defender might have already secretly deleted the file).

NEXUS update at YVR by Reasonable_Local_418 in NEXUS_TTP

[–]kiwi38rd 2 points3 points  (0 children)

The Nexus center before securities is only for updating CBSA records. You could walk up without an appointment. However, the US CBP side still needs an update separately, which you could do on your next US trip via flight. It also doesn't require an appointment but you would need to clear immigration using the non-Nexus lanes and then tell the CBP officer you need to update Nexus. Budget extra time as this could take some time depending on how many people are in front of you and how many CBP officers are processing Nexus updates (usually only 1). Last time it took me 45 min.
